2010 - 05 - 18 4th BioLux Network meeting

Young researchers in Luxembourg are creating a Network in order to facilitate the communication between PhD students and Postdocs . The BioLux Network was founded in January 2010 initiated after the discussion at the AFR networking day (18th December 2009). This Network serves as a platform for PhD students and Postdocs to assist the scientific exchange especially among young researchers in Luxembourg and is supported by the Fonds National de la Recherche. So far, three meetings have been organized held in the CRP-Santé in Luxembourg and the CRP-Henri Tudor in Esch-sur-Alzette. The forthcoming event will be a unique opportunity for all participants to discuss actively with the Heads of the LCSB and CRP-Santé.
